AI technology has made tremendous strides in recent years, and its applications continue to expand across various industries. One area where AI has shown great promise is in video creation. With AI-powered tools, non-profit organizations can now automate the process of video production, saving time and resources, while still delivering a high-quality end product.
One of the key advantages of using AI in sales videos is the ability to personalize the content to specific target audiences. AI algorithms can analyze vast amounts of data, including demographics, interests, and preferences, to create tailored videos that resonate with each viewer. This level of personalization enhances the viewer's experience, making the video more relevant and compelling.
Moreover, AI can significantly enhance the visual appeal of sales videos. AI-powered video editing tools can automatically analyze the content and suggest edits, such as improving lighting, color correction, and adding visual effects. These tools also offer a wide range of templates, graphics, and animations that can be easily incorporated into the video, making it visually captivating and engaging.
Another significant advantage of utilizing AI in sales videos is the ability to create dynamic and interactive content. AI algorithms can analyze viewers' interactions with the video, such as clicks, pauses, and rewinds, to customize the content in real-time. For example, if a viewer shows a particular interest in a specific aspect of the organization's mission, the AI can adjust the video accordingly, highlighting relevant information and providing more in-depth explanations. This level of interactivity enhances viewer engagement and comprehension, ultimately leading to increased support and donations.
Furthermore, AI can improve the overall efficiency of the video production process. Traditionally, creating a sales video involved multiple steps, from scripting and storyboarding to shooting and editing. With AI-powered tools, non-profit organizations can streamline these processes, automating many of the time-consuming tasks. For instance, AI algorithms can generate voiceovers, select appropriate background music, and even generate captions and subtitles. This automation not only saves valuable time but also reduces the need for specialized skills or expensive equipment.
